Tom Ford

It may be difficult to remember a day when Gucci wasn't synonymous with luxury, but prior to Ford's arrival as a fresh-faced unknown in 1990, the famed Italian fashion house teetered on the edge of bankruptcy. The Texas-born designer, however, quickly moved up the ranks to become Gucci's creative director in 1994, using provocative and sexually explicit ad campaigns to reinvigorate the aging brand, turning it into the multibillion-dollar powerhouse it is today.

While his other career highlights include stints helming YSL and the launch of his own Tom Ford label in 2004, Ford's preternatural eye for beauty transcends even the runway, most notably in his heralded 2009 directorial film debut, A Single Man.
